qemu-devel
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[Qemu-devel] sparc hflags support?


From: Paul Brook
Subject: Re: [Qemu-devel] sparc hflags support?
Date: Sun, 4 Nov 2007 23:47:46 +0000
User-agent: KMail/1.9.7

On Sunday 04 November 2007, Robert Reif wrote:
> I'm looking at adding more complete support for different sparc32
> CPUs, MMUs,  cache controllers and systems.
>
> Each CPU/MMU/cache controller combination is slightly different and
> requires its own unique state.  For example the two CPUs currently
> supported save the boot mode in different bits in the MMU control
> register: 0x2000 for the SuperSparc and 0x4000 for the TurboSparc.
> Others bits will need to be saved in the MMU and cache controllers
> as better hardware emulation is added.

If it's something that only changes rarely (e.g. when switching from early 
boot to a real OS environment) you can just do a tb flush.

Does mmu/cache mode actually effect the instruction semantics? 

Paul




reply via email to

[Prev in Thread] Current Thread [Next in Thread]